Accounts Assistant Opportunity

An excellent opportunity has arisen for an Accounts Assistant to join a well-established and growing accountancy practice in Brighton on a part-time basis.

This is an ideal opportunity for someone with previous accountancy practice experience who enjoys a varied role and is looking for flexibility alongside the chance to develop specialist knowledge. Working closely with an experienced Manager, you'll support a growing portfolio of clients, preparing service charge accounts, dormant company accounts and trust tax returns, while playing an important role in the continued growth of the team.

Full training will be provided in specialist areas such as service charge accounting, making this an excellent opportunity for someone looking to broaden their technical expertise within a supportive and collaborative environment.

Key Responsibilities

Accounts Preparation

  • Prepare draft service charge accounts by collating financial records from managing agents and self managed developments.
  • Ensure expenditure is accurately allocated to the correct schedules and cost categories.
  • Prepare and submit dormant company accounts using IRIS software.
  • Verify invoices to ensure they relate to the correct clients and are suitable for inclusion within the accounts.
  • Assist with the preparation of trust tax returns and related tax calculations.

Client Support

  • Develop strong relationships with clients through professional and responsive communication.
  • Liaise with clients to resolve queries as your experience develops.
  • Support the Manager with the day-to-day management of a growing client portfolio.

Practice Support

  • Help manage workflow across the team to ensure deadlines are met.
  • Contribute to continuous improvements in processes and working practices.
  • Support the continued growth of the department through efficient and accurate delivery of client work.

Requirements

Skills & Experience

  • A minimum of three years' experience within an accountancy practice.
  • Good bookkeeping knowledge.
  • Strong Microsoft Excel skills are essential.
  • Excellent attention to detail and accuracy.
  • Strong organisational skills with the ability to manage your own workload and meet deadlines.
  • Good written and verbal communication skills.
  • Ability to work both independently and as part of a team.
  • Professional, reliable and well organised approach.
  • Experience using IRIS would be advantageous.
  • AAT qualification would be beneficial but is not essential.
  • Previous experience preparing service charge accounts would be advantageous, although full training will be provided.

Benefits

  • Part-time opportunity with flexible hours between 15 and 22.5 hours per week, Tuesday, Wednesday and Thursday working days.
  • Hybrid flexibility may be considered depending on business needs.
  • Full training in specialist service charge accounting.
  • Friendly and supportive team environment.
  • Varied and interesting workload.
  • Opportunity to develop specialist technical skills within a growing practice.
  • Convenient Brighton location.
